The Time Machine (1960)

Description: While not exclusively about an underground civilization, the film features the Morlocks, a subterranean race that lives in darkness and preys on the surface-dwelling Eloi.

Fact: The film's special effects were groundbreaking for its time, earning it an Academy Award nomination.

City of Ember (2008)

Description: In this post-apocalyptic tale, the last remnants of humanity live in an underground city designed to last only 200 years. As the city's infrastructure begins to fail, two teenagers must find a way out before the lights go out forever.

Fact: The film's city was inspired by the real-life underground city of Derinkuyu in Turkey.

The Mole People (1956)

Description: An archaeological expedition discovers an ancient Sumerian civilization living underground, ruled by albino mutants who worship a sun god.

Fact: The film was one of the first to explore the concept of underground civilizations in cinema.
